2021 Supreme(Del) 46

SURESH KUMAR KAIT
P. C. Mishra – Appellant
Versus
Central Bureau of Investigation – Respondent


Advocates:
Advocate Appeared:
For the Respondent: Rajesh Kumar, Special Public Prosecutor.

JUDGMENT :

The hearing of the appeal was conducted through video conferencing.

1. The present appeal has been filed by the appellant seeking to set aside the judgment dated 24.05.2010 passed by Special Judge, Delhi in CC No.31/2008 [CC No.62/1999 (old number)], vide which he has been held guilty and convicted for the offences under Sections 7 and 13 (1) (d) read with Section 13 (2) of Prevention of Corruption Act, 1988 (hereinafter referred to as the “PC Act”) and order on sentence dated 26.05.2010, vide which he has been directed to undergo rigorous imprisonment for two years with fine and default clause.
